Transaction 77f8f4eddf29d37edfb50b994c81651b491c89b98faa05bd0fb46e9e8c204938
1 Input
1 Output
-
77f8f4eddf29d37edfb50b994c81651b491c89b98faa05bd0fb46e9e8c204938:0
- value
- 435738
- script pubkey
- OP_0 OP_PUSHBYTES_32 f6fb6e40d1ebe984192ce9f084a201e2266450b8b1a7cd3d935233ab60ef1df5
- address
- bc1q7makusx3a05cgxfva8cgfgspugnxg59ckxnu60vn2ge6kc80rh6sw9kezw